Hello. I found this site, probably like others, while searching for ballistic software; looks like a place to pull up a chair, pour a glass of sippin' whiskey, and stay awhile.

Anyway, I downloaded the PointBlank Software and it seems to be a great product. I am having a few issues, the most frustrating being that when I go to the Ballistics "tab" or menu, there is no database tree on the left. The load variables input are on the left.

I can go back out to the "Load Database" tab, click on a different load or target and then go back into the Ballistics tab and it will have changed the load.

Any words of advice?

Ah yes. I can explain this.

So one problem with PointBlank, is that there are two distinctly different types of users. Type 1 doesnt care about load data, they just want to be able to quickly input different variables and compute the result. Type 2 doesnt care about inputing and computing data directly, they want to calculate their load data.

So when I created the new version, I kept this in mind. Anyone can switch to the ballistics tab and input any data they want and compute it, quickly and easily.

If someone wants to compute data from a load in the database, he simply browses to that load in the database, then clicks to the Ballistics tab. Doing so will copy over that load data into the ballistics calculator field.

If for example, you want to compute and compare 2 different loads, You browse to load A, switch to the ballistics tab, you should then see your load data copied over. On the ballistics tab, switch to Load 2. Now go back to the database treeview and select the next load. Switching back to the Ballistics calculator will now copy the load data into the Load 2 tab.

So switching back and forth between database treeview and the ballistics calculator will change the data ... a few people have gotten confused with this, so possibly I might need to add a popup box alerting the user that switching to the ballistics view will result in data being copied over (maybe a yes / no ability).

Does this help? I am open to suggestions to streamline this and make it more intuative, but bottom line is we have 2 distinctly different types of users and the way they want it to behave is slightly at odds with each other.

The SLK files should be in the same folder as the PBPatcher.exe and the PointBlank.exe, it shouldnt be trying to load them from any other folder. Please verify if this is the case.

There is no reason for most users to ever open the calibers file, it should contain most all common calibers as is, including .300WM (users with wildcats and other custom calibers can edit the users_calibers.slk file).

SLK is just a very old yet very common spreadsheet format. I've concidered converting over to XML but few users have XML editors or understand how to edit it in a text editor.

Technically, .30cal bullets are .308 diameter, which is what this is listed under. Internally things are organized by bullet diameter hence the .308 section including the 30 cal bullets.

I will look into clarifying this.

.300 Winchester is listed however.
